Walk into Flytrex’s assembly floor, and you’ll find a well-oiled machine of its own—a space organized down to the smallest detail. In our workshop shelves are meticulously lined with labeled boxes, each label represents a part number, which adheres to our detailed assembly manual and regulatory approved aircraft configuration. The contents of each box are documented and inventoried with care. This level of organization allows our team to easily access parts and ensure that every component is accounted for, regardless of how small or seemingly insignificant it may seem.?

When an issue arises during inspection, whether it's a mechanical, electromechanical, or software-related problem, our process ensures that each part is examined step by step. The issue is defined, and every component involved is carefully analyzed to pinpoint the problem before the drone even reaches assembly and production, let alone live operational use. This allows us to catch and resolve potential issues early, ensuring only flawless parts make it to the field.

Why is extreme precision critical to our process?? Precision is more than just a practice; it's an absolute necessity. A single screw misaligned by a few millimeters could cause significant operational problems. That's why our assembly process follows strict guidelines similar to aviation giants like Boeing, ensuring that every drone operates flawlessly.

Once a part passes through this rigorous inspection process, it moves to ground testing in our workshop. After clearing ground testing, it undergoes field testing to simulate real-world conditions. Only after passing each check does it become part of an operational Flytrex drone.

How do we comply with regulatory requirements? To meet FAA regulations, our drones undergo multiple stages of testing. From component inspections to rigorous in-air trials, we ensure each unit is safe and airworthy before it makes a single delivery. This level of oversight guarantees that Flytrex drones are always safe to fly.?
